As a Security Document Writer , you will support Defence system certification and accreditation by developing and maintaining critical security documentation aligned with Australian Government standards. The position is based onsite at Campbell Park, Canberra.
What You'll Do
This role offers a broad scope, with key role responsibilities including:
- Develop and deliver security documentation such as Security Risk Management Plans, System Security Plans, and Incident Response Plans.
- Provide advisory services on information security to assigned ICT programs and projects.
- Audit and review system security measures, policies, and procedures for compliance and effectiveness.
- Identify and evaluate security risks, vulnerabilities, and requirements to support mission systems.
Ensure system compliance with ASD's ISM and AGD's PSPF standards and guidelines.
What You'll Bring
- Industry-standard qualifications in cybersecurity or information security.
- Experience with Defence systems, applications, and project environments.
- Strong understanding of modern networking, operating systems, and cyber risk management.
- Proven ability to manage relationships across technical and operational security teams.
Effective communication and collaboration skills within small team environments.
Due to the nature of the work, you are required to currently hold and maintain a minimum Negative Vetting 1 or higher Security clearance as required by the Commonwealth. In some instances, compliance with International Traffic in Arms Regulations (ITAR) requirements may also be an inherent requirement.
